Daily Practice Template

15 min - Dynamic stretch, warmup drills
15 - Guard/Post breakdown
30 - Team defense
10 - Shooting
30 - Team offense
30 - Live play/SSGs
5 - Static stretch

How to use off-ball screens 101:

- Read defender's positioning (top lock, trailing, cheating screen?)
- Change speeds/pace
- Use deception (eyes, fake one way to cut the other)
- Come tight off screens (shoulder-to-shoulder, foot-to-foot)
- Be ready to shoot (attack) on catch

Weave ➡️ Backdoor

Notice how the “shallow cut” shifts the corner defender from two passes away to one pass away to set up the backdoor cut

The back side defender in a 1-3-1 half court trap MUST position to take away the skip lob to the rim

Behind that, they drive on any floated passes for steals

Tandem 2-3 Zone

The wing closes long and hard to take away the three-point shot and deter the corner pass

Funneling penetration back to the middle so everything has to go over top of x5

🔑s to the Run & Jump Press

▪️Play with aggression/effort & without fear
▪️Quick matchups
▪️Force an inbound below the FT line
▪️Steer the dribbler sideline into a speed dribble
▪️Trap from behind and ROTATE
▪️Get back tips and deflections
